Exhibit description

Gasworks resembled living organisms – they kept on growing to meet the town’s ever-increasing demand for energy.

This is visible in this construction plan prepared in 1935 by Didier Werke A.G., a company from Berlin. The plan contains drawings of new furnaces designed for the municipal gasworks in Opole. These were vertical-chamber furnaces, whose efficiency was 20% higher than that of the retort furnaces used in smaller plants.
